JB Mohler Masonry handles chimney and fireplace restoration for homeowners throughout the Town of Sterling, MA — a town that was actually part of Lancaster before it broke away in 1781 and took the name of Lord Stirling, a Revolutionary War ally of the colonists. Sterling shares a border with Lancaster to this day, so it's practically an extension of our own back yard.
Sterling has some genuinely well-known local history — Mary Sawyer, the girl behind "Mary Had a Little Lamb," was born there in 1806, and a statue of her lamb still stands on the Town Common. The town also runs right up against the Wachusett Reservoir, which means a lot of homes here sit on sloped, wooded lots.
